The first part of the magazine introduces the migration of Tsushima Leopard Cat.
This is a nationwide initiative aimed at breeding.
Articles include various ideas developed for raising Diving Beetle at Tama Zoo, the application of DNA analysis technology to determine parentage of black-faced Black-faced Spoonbill, and an explanation of the development of a liaison group for surveying and conserving Shuttles Hoppfish in Tokyo Bay.

"Animals and the Zoo" is the magazine of Tokyo Friends of the Zoo. It is published four times a year and delivered to members.
For more information, please see the Friends of the Association membership request page.
Back issues can be viewed at Ueno Zoo reference room. If you would like to view them, please check the reference room's usage guide.
